Ich besitze leider das Eclipse-Buch von Steve Holzner nicht, habe aber wegen meines Problems in der googlebooks-preview geforscht, ohne dass ich fündig wurde.
Mein Problem ist folgendes. Ich erzeuge ein Fileobjekt und will mir den Pfad ausdrucken lassen.
Er findet in eclipse aber die Datei nicht, egal, welchen Pfadnamen ich auch eingebe und egal, wo ich die Datei auch ablege. Die Fehlermeldung lautet:
Hier der Code:
Gibt es da einen Weg, wie man dafür sogen kann, dass die Datei erkannt wird?
Mein Problem ist folgendes. Ich erzeuge ein Fileobjekt und will mir den Pfad ausdrucken lassen.
Er findet in eclipse aber die Datei nicht, egal, welchen Pfadnamen ich auch eingebe und egal, wo ich die Datei auch ablege. Die Fehlermeldung lautet:
java.lang.NoClassDefFoundError: tester/MainClass
Caused by: java.lang.ClassNotFoundException: tester.MainClass
at java.net.URLClassLoader$1.run(Unknown Source)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
at sun.misc.Launcher$AppClassLoader.loadClass(Unknown Source)
at java.lang.ClassLoader.loadClass(Unknown Source)
Exception in thread "main"
Hier der Code:
Code:
package tester;
import java.io.*;
public class MainClass{
public static void main(String[] args) throws Exception {
File file = new File("u.txt");
String str = new String();
str = file.getPath();
}
}
Gibt es da einen Weg, wie man dafür sogen kann, dass die Datei erkannt wird?